21
浏览教程说明:凡是需要在数据中心-自己新建的PVE中心右边状态栏点shell状态下,凡是命令后面的#均不复制,这是linux注释的意思,是方便记录这条命令的作用。
一、准备一个16G以上的质量较好的U盘,用balenaEtcher-1.19.22.Setup写入proxmox-ve_8.3-1.iso镜像作为引导U盘。
二、电脑开户CPU虚拟化支持(INTEL 为VT功能支持,具体主板设置请参考各自主板的说明书),设置为UEFI引导,用U盘引导进入系统安装,所有都选择默认即可。
用浏览器进入https://设置的固定IP地址:8006/
首先进行PVE 扩容
点击“ PVE - Shell ”,打开终端命令行。
命令:lvremove pve/data
y,确认
命令:lvextend -l +100%FREE -r pve/root
点击“数据中心-存储”
移除“ local-lvm ”
双击编辑“ local ”,勾选所有内容选项。
三、规划PVE的IP地址如:192.168.1.6
四、认证存储库:在PVE-概要-存储库状态,去掉感叹号,存储库中,点添加,选第二个:No-Subscription
关闭弹窗在power shell里面输入:
sed -i.backup -z "s/res === null || res === undefined || !res || resnttt.data.status.toLowerCase() !== 'active'/false/g" /usr/share/javascript/proxmox-widget-toolkit/proxmoxlib.js && systemctl restart pveproxy.service
输入之后服务会重新,重新点一下子备注再次进入shell
更新相关的源数据:
PVE换源: 下面三行命令分别全部复制粘贴到Shell里然后回车执行
wget https://mirrors.ustc.edu.cn/proxmox/debian/proxmox-release-bullseye.gpg -O /etc/apt/trusted.gpg.d/proxmox-release-bullseye.gpg
echo "#deb https://enterprise.proxmox.com/debian/pve bullseye pve-enterprise" > /etc/apt/sources.list.d/pve-enterprise.list
echo "deb https://mirrors.ustc.edu.cn/proxmox/debian/pve bullseye pve-no-subscription" > /etc/apt/sources.list.d/pve-no-subscription.list
Debian换源
shell里输入下面命令备份sources.list
mv /etc/apt/sources.list /etc/apt/sources.list.bk #备份原/etc/apt/sources.list文件
nano /etc/apt/sources.list #打开nano编辑器编辑sources.list #nano文本编辑器
在打开的nano编辑器后粘贴以下内容
deb http://mirrors.ustc.edu.cn/debian stable main contrib non-free
# deb-src http://mirrors.ustc.edu.cn/debian stable main contrib non-free
deb http://mirrors.ustc.edu.cn/debian stable-updates main contrib non-free
# deb-src http://mirrors.ustc.edu.cn/debian stable-updates main contrib non-free
# deb http://mirrors.ustc.edu.cn/debian stable-proposed-updates main contrib non-free
# deb-src http://mirrors.ustc.edu.cn/debian stable-proposed-updates main contrib non-free
deb http://ftp.debian.org/debian buster main contrib
deb http://ftp.debian.org/debian buster-updates main contrib
# PVE pve-no-subscription repository provided by proxmox.com,
# NOT recommended for production use
deb http://download.proxmox.com/debian/pve buster pve-no-subscription
# security updates
deb http://security.debian.org buster/updates main contrib
用nano 编辑器 编辑完sources.list后后 Ctrl + x ->Y ->回车保存退出
输入以下命令更新源: (只更新,也可以只输入:apt update )
apt update && apt upgrade -y
五、安装虚拟机WIN10:新建虚拟机,主机选择Q35 ,硬盘类型等全为SATA,CPU为HOST模式,按需要选择核心数量,内存按需要选择。网卡为e1000,去掉防火墙选项。直通显卡:选择显卡那个主芯片,类型改为PCIE,去掉ROMBAR选项即可。WIN10去虚拟化游戏检测参考网址:https://www.cnblogs.com/lynetwork/articles/17464677.html
具体操作在shell中输入:
nano /etc/pve/qemu-server/<vm-id>.conf #<vm-id>即创建虚拟机时候的虚拟机号码如101
在其中文档中插入:
args: -cpu 'host,-hypervisor,+kvm_pv_unhalt,+kvm_pv_eoi,hv_spinlocks=0x1fff,hv_vapic,hv_time,hv_reset,hv_vpindex,hv_runtime,hv_relaxed,kvm=off,hv_vendor_id=intel'
# 2023/2/4更新:如果上面的启动蓝屏,可以试试这个
args: -cpu 'host,+kvm_pv_unhalt,+kvm_pv_eoi,hv_vendor_id=proxmox,hv_spinlocks=0x1fff,hv_vapic,hv_time,hv_reset,hv_vpindex,hv_runtime,hv_relaxed,hv_synic,hv_stimer,hv_ipi,kvm=off'
六、安装虚拟机NAS新建虚拟机:主机选择Q35 ,硬盘类型等全为SATA,CPU为HOST模式,按需要选择核心数量,内存按需要选择。直通USB某一个端口即可。假如PVE系统安装在U盘或者NVME硬盘,那么可以整个把SATA控制器直通给NAS虚拟机。假如只想直通SATA其中一个硬盘看以下教程。参考:https://post.smzdm.com/p/a2036n3n/
记录节点:pve VMID:101 名称:nas
starting file import from: /var/tmp/pveupload-a7cc6e7d2d5dd13749d34364117784d4
target node: pve
target file: /var/lib/vz/template/iso/oldSA6400.img
file size is: 3759144960
command: cp -- /var/tmp/pveupload-a7cc6e7d2d5dd13749d34364117784d4 /var/lib/vz/template/iso/oldSA6400.img
qm importdisk+空格+虚拟机ID+空格+刚复制的引导固件路径+空格+local-lvm
PVE主机SHELL里面命令:
qm importdisk 101 /var/lib/vz/template/iso/oldSA6400.img local-lvm #转换IMG为PVE磁盘格式
qm importdisk 109 /var/lib/vz/template/iso/rr.img local-lvm
ls /dev/disk/by-id #查询硬盘ID号
ata-J.ZAO_3_SERIES_2.5_INCH_480GB_SATA_SSD_NHQ206T001407 dm-uuid-LVM-HFbpK9QwY9OhKn3NDSqBVOsxlGPK81dkj1OQJ369Jacu800aec5vBYMEdFBuZu7D
ata-J.ZAO_3_SERIES_2.5_INCH_480GB_SATA_SSD_NHQ206T001407-part1 dm-uuid-LVM-HFbpK9QwY9OhKn3NDSqBVOsxlGPK81dkuCJBKjG8mqzkaiJAkz0yb0pXAFlejDG6
ata-J.ZAO_3_SERIES_2.5_INCH_480GB_SATA_SSD_NHQ206T001407-part2 dm-uuid-LVM-HFbpK9QwY9OhKn3NDSqBVOsxlGPK81dkWVrm4DX3a1HQZGW2eTEOvUa3haGfNh3D
ata-J.ZAO_3_SERIES_2.5_INCH_480GB_SATA_SSD_NHQ206T001407-part3 dm-uuid-LVM-HFbpK9QwY9OhKn3NDSqBVOsxlGPK81dkXx08sNzJgwTSr4YK04zlH3tUUwx84Sl7
ata-J.ZAO_3_SERIES_2.5_INCH_480GB_SATA_SSD_NHQ206T001407-part4 lvm-pv-uuid-IgTK6J-c70n-bBo9-TzmQ-rbQh-jBVQ-uMpL58
ata-ST4000VX000-2AG166_ZDH0AZ79 wwn-0x50026b738092994c-part1
ata-ST4000VX000-2AG166_ZDH0AZ79-part1 wwn-0x50026b738092994c-part2
ata-ST4000VX000-2AG166_ZDH0AZ79-part2 wwn-0x50026b738092994c-part3
#qm set 虚拟机ID -sata1 /dev/disk/by-id/硬盘识别符 #虚拟机ID后要加空格,因为刚刚SATA0已经占用了,现在支持SATA0-5,所以从SATA1开始。类型ESXI的RDM直通。
qm set 101 -sata1 /dev/disk/by-id/ata-J.ZAO_3_SERIES_2.5_INCH_480GB_SATA_SSD_NHQ206T001407 #RDM直通JZAO硬盘。
qm set 101 -sata2 /dev/disk/by-id/ata-ST4000VX000-2AG166_ZDH0AZ79 #RDM直通JZAO硬盘。
回到PVE虚拟机系统,点击我们创建的虚拟机ID,在硬件里面就可以看到多出来一个“硬盘(sata1)”,它就是我们挂载进来的直通硬盘。之后双击选择刚刚转换的这个硬盘引导即可进入NAS系统。
六、删除直通命令
qm set 101 -delete sata0
命令解释:qm #命令 set #选项 101 #虚拟机编号 -delete #删除命令 sata0 #要删除的设备名
七、安装爱快,添加虚拟机,一般为1核host架构CPU,2G内存,16G硬盘sata0接口,放入下载好的爱快iso引导到光驱, 添加PCI设备至少两块网卡,一块用于WAN口(建议为物理网卡),一块用于LAN口(可以为虚拟网卡),开机从光驱引导安装之后配置一个内网地址如192.168.2.1,之后到电脑上用浏览器输入配置好的LAN口内网地址进行设备即可。
参考安装PVE系统:https://blog.csdn.net/2403_88721590/article/details/143887069
PVE安装黑群晖:https://post.smzdm.com/p/a2036n3n/